Assuming you’re still planning on routing 4 decks through your audio 2 into 2 channels of an external mixer, yes.
Of course, everything you have on external mixer channel 1 will be affected by the relevant EQs on the external mixer and the same for channel 2, but you can independently control the EQs of the sample deck without affecting the track deck (or the other way round) by using the internal mixer with midi.

whether the internal mixer is displayed or not, it’s always enabled. External mixing mode just disables the line faders and crossfader. EQs will always work via midi whether you can see them or not.
